
Cost of Surface Drainage in Rogers
Surface drainage is an essential aspect of maintaining the integrity of properties in Rogers, AR. Proper drainage systems help prevent water accumulation, which can lead to structural damage, erosion, and other costly issues. Understanding the cost of surface drainage involves examining various factors and common tasks associated with installation and maintenance.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Type of Drainage System: Different systems such as French drains, channel drains, or surface grates have varying costs.
- Property Size: Larger properties typically require more extensive drainage solutions, increasing the overall cost.
- Soil Type: Soil composition can affect the complexity of the installation process.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Rogers, AR, can influence the total expense.
- Materials Used: The quality and type of materials (e.g., PVC, concrete) impact the cost.
- Permits and Regulations: Local regulations may necessitate permits, adding to the cost.
- Accessibility: Difficult-to-access areas may require specialized equipment and additional labor.
- Existing Landscaping: Modifications to existing landscaping can increase cost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Rogers, AR) |
---|---|
Installation of French Drain (per linear foot) | $25 - $35 |
Channel Drain Installation (per linear foot) | $30 - $45 |
Surface Grate Installation (per unit) | $100 - $250 |
Soil Excavation (per cubic yard) | $50 - $75 |
Permits and Inspection Fees | $100 - $300 |
Labor (per hour) | $50 - $70 |
Material Costs (per project) | $500 - $2,000 |
Understanding these factors and average costs can help homeowners in Rogers, AR, budget for effective surface drainage solutions.
